The Connecticut Magazine: An Illustrated Monthly; Volume 10

Explore the rich tapestry of 19th-century Connecticut with "The Connecticut Magazine, Volume 10." This illustrated monthly offers a unique window into the history, culture, and society of the Nutmeg State. Delve into articles and stories that capture the essence of New England life, accompanied by detailed illustrations that bring the past to life.

Whether you are a historian, a genealogist, or simply curious about Connecticut's heritage, this volume provides invaluable insights. Discover forgotten tales, historical landmarks, and the everyday lives of the people who shaped this vibrant region. A treasure trove for anyone interested in American history and local lore, "The Connecticut Magazine" is a fascinating journey back in time.
